Key Differences Between Treatments
When it pertains to acne treatments, comprehending the crucial differences can make a considerable influence on your skin's health.
You'll locate two key groups: over the counter (OTC) and prescription therapies. OTC alternatives, such as benzoyl peroxide and salicylic acid, are conveniently available and have a tendency to be much less intensive. They commonly work by unclogging pores and decreasing swelling, making them appropriate for mild to moderate acne.
On the other hand, prescription therapies typically include stronger active ingredients, like retinoids or antibiotics, and are customized for much more serious instances. These treatments usually call for a dermatologist's advice, enabling them to target certain skin concerns efficiently.
The strength and formulation of prescription alternatives can result in quicker results yet might additionally come with a greater threat of side effects.
You must likewise consider your skin kind and any sensitivities when picking a treatment. As an example, if you have sensitive skin, OTC therapies might be a gentler starting point.
Inevitably, knowing these distinctions assists you make informed selections regarding your acne therapy journey and leads you toward clearer skin.
Benefits and drawbacks of Prescription Alternatives
Prescription alternatives for acne treatment featured both advantages and downsides that you should evaluate meticulously.
One significant pro is their strength. Prescription medicines frequently include higher focus of energetic ingredients, which can lead to faster and a lot more effective results compared to non-prescription (OTC) items. You could also locate that prescriptions are tailored to your specific skin kind and acne extent, offering a more individualized method.
On the other side, these therapies can come with considerable downsides. For one, they may have adverse effects varying from light irritability to much more significant issues, which you need to keep track of carefully.
Furthermore, prescription therapies can be extra costly, particularly if your insurance coverage doesn't cover them. You could also face obstacles in obtaining a prescription, as it needs a browse through to a healthcare provider, which can be time-consuming and bothersome.
